Frosinone 0 - 2 Palermo: Palermo victorious in relegation scrap against Frosinone
Posted Sunday, April 24, 2016 by PA
Palermo scored a crucial away win over relegation rivals Frosinone, winning 2-0 thanks to a pair of second-half strikes.
Alberto Gilardino broke the deadlock in the 56th minute, with Aleksandar Trajkovski finally sealing the points with an injury-time strike.
Victory saw the Rosanero swap places with their hosts in the bottom three, Frosinone dropping to 19th, a point behind Palermo.
After a goalless first half they took the lead 11 minutes into the second period, Franco Vazquez starting the move and Andrea Rispoli providing the cross for Gilardino to convert.
Trajkovski settled any remaining nerves in the closing moments, dribbling past his marker and sending his shot past Nicola Leali.
